Ingredients for 3 servings:
- 375 g flour
- 20 g yeast
- 225 ml water
- 1 pinch(s) of sugar
- 1 tsp, leveled salt
- 1 pack of Kasseler cold cuts
- 200 g bacon, diced
- 3 stalk(s) leeks, cut into rings
- 1 cup crème fraîche with herbs
- 300 g cheese (Gouda), grated
- salt and pepper
Instructions
Working time approx. 20 minutes; Total time approx. 20 minutes
Prepare a yeast dough, let it rise, and roll it out on a baking sheet. Spread the smoked pork slices on top. Fry the bacon, sauté the leek rings, and let cool. Stir in the crème fraîche, adding salt and pepper to taste. Spread the leek over the smoked pork and sprinkle with Gouda cheese. Bake in a preheated oven (225°C) for about 25-30 minutes. Leave the oven off for another 5-10 minutes. Tip: The base also tastes good using two-thirds of the flour with spelt flour.
